Zendy and e-Marefa Partner to Expand Access to Arabic Academic Content

Dubai, UAE – May, 2025 – Zendy, the AI-powered research library, and e-Marefa, the leading digital Arabic database, have signed a partnership agreement to expand access to high-quality Arabic academic resources for researchers, students, and professionals worldwide.
This strategic collaboration will make e-Marefa’s extensive collection of Arabic-language journals, theses, conference proceedings, and statistical reports available on Zendy’s platform, supporting scholars in the Arab world and beyond, to enhance global access to Arabic scholarship.
With over 770,000 users in 191 countries and territories, Zendy continues to grow as a trusted platform for discovering academic knowledge. By integrating e-Marefa’s content, Zendy reinforces its mission to ensure that critical regional knowledge is not only preserved but also made accessible and discoverable to a wider audience.
e-Marefa’s database spans a diverse range of disciplines including humanities, social sciences, economics, education, and medicine. Through this partnership, these valuable Arabic-language resources will be more discoverable and searchable by a global Arabic academic audience, bridging language and accessibility gaps that have historically limited the visibility of Arab scholarship.
The partnership also reflects Zendy’s commitment to linguistic diversity and cultural representation in research. In a global knowledge ecosystem dominated by English-language publications, ensuring the inclusion of Arabic content is key to fostering a more balanced, inclusive academic landscape.
Zendy users will now be able to explore and benefit from e-Marefa’s content seamlessly, supporting regional research, curriculum development, and policy work rooted in the local context. Together, Zendy and e-Marefa aim to empower Arabic-speaking researchers and increase the global impact of their work.

Zendy Signs First US University Press Partnership with the University of Georgia Press
Oxford, UK – Nov, 2025 – Zendy, the AI-powered research library serving more than 800,000 readers globally, has entered into a new partnership with the University of Georgia Press (UGA Press) to broaden the international reach of its publications. This marks Zendy’s first partnership with a university press in the United States, further expanding the reach of UGA Press’s titles to a global audience. Founded in 1938, UGA Press publishes 70 new titles annually, with recognised strengths in literary studies, history, environmental studies, sociology, geography, Atlantic world studies, and regional scholarship. Through this agreement, a selection of its catalogue will become available to researchers, students, librarians and professionals across Zendy’s international markets. This partnership reflects a growing confidence among academic publishers in Zendy’s model of widening access, increasing visibility, and ensuring that scholarly work finds engaged global readers. Zendy currently works with several major UK university presses, including Oxford University Press, Bristol University Press, and Liverpool University Press, which also distributes British Academy content. These collaborations have shown that academic presses benefit from Zendy’s reach, predictable revenue model, and strong content discovery tools designed for both specialist and interdisciplinary research. The agreement with UGA Press also includes the option to integrate AI-supported discovery features that help researchers navigate publications more effectively. These capabilities range from enhanced metadata enrichment to responsible, context-aware summarisation and multilingual discovery. Kamran Kardan, Co-Founder of Zendy, to Speak at QS Eurasia Forum 2025 in Tashkent
We are proud to announce that our Co-Founder, Kamran Kardan, will be a featured speaker at the QS Eurasia Forum 2025, taking place on 25–26 November at Central Asian University in Tashkent, Uzbekistan. This inaugural summit brings together university leaders, policymakers, and education experts from across the Eurasia region to explore collaboration, innovation, and the future of higher education. The forum’s theme, “Broadening Horizons: Building Global Bridges in Higher Education,” focuses on strengthening international partnerships, advancing research excellence, enhancing academic mobility, and shaping future-ready learning ecosystems. Kamran will join a distinguished panel in a session titled: “Building a Globally Recognised University from the Region: Strategies and Success Stories” During the session, Kamran will share insights and strategies on how universities in the region can achieve global recognition, highlighting practical approaches, real-world success stories, and lessons from Zendy’s journey supporting academic research and collaboration.
